Frequently Asked Questions
Flexera is an enterprise technology intelligence platform covering IT asset management, software licensing, SaaS management, FinOps, cloud cost optimization, and vulnerability intelligence. Its primary buyers are IT teams at large organizations that manage complex hybrid technology estates and need asset visibility and governance without a native service management infrastructure.
AssetSonar is a full IT operations platform for IT Managers and IT Directors, combining hardware lifecycle management, ITIL-aligned ITSM (Incident/Request/Problem/Change), native patch management, SAM, and automated onboarding/offboarding on the IT Graph. Flexera does not publicly document an AI operational copilot for IT teams. Flexera’s AI capabilities are applied to license optimization and contract/entitlement ingestion, useful for SAM practitioners processing vendor contracts, not for IT staff resolving incidents or routing tickets.
AssetSonar’s Zoe Copilot is an active assistant running on the IT Graph: Smart Diagnosis identifies root causes using real asset and software state, Smart Field Suggestions auto-populates ticket context from asset history, and Smart Ticket Assignments routes work to the right technician. The difference is AI for financial governance (Flexera) versus AI for active IT operations (Zoe).
Flexera’s Technology Intelligence Platform, anchored by Technopedia, serves as a reference data layer to normalize products, lifecycle status, vulnerabilities, and licensing models across compliance and spend dashboards.
AssetSonar’s IT Graph is an operational layer for your live IT environment. It connects assets, software, users, contracts, tickets, and CIs, updated hourly by the ITAM Agent, so tickets, patch workflows, automations, and Zoe’s AI diagnosis run on real-time context. One is a system of insight. The other is an operational system.
